Introduction

In a bold move set to reshape the landscape of American technology,
IBM
has unveiled an ambitious £150 billion investment plan for the United States over the next five years.
This monumental commitment, announced by
IBM Chairman and CEO Arvind Krishna,
aims to bolster the US economy, advance cutting-edge technologies, and cement IBM’s position as a global leader in innovation.

The scale of this investment not only underscores IBM’s confidence in the future of American innovation but also promises to deliver substantial benefits to the US economy.
By channeling considerable resources into research, development, and manufacturing, IBM is set to drive technological advancements that could transform entire industries.

Scope of Investment

The £150 billion investment will be distributed across various sectors, with a particular emphasis on transformative technologies:

  • Quantum Computing: Over £30 billion dedicated to research, development, and manufacturing of advanced systems in the US.
  • Artificial Intelligence and High-Performance Computing: Significant expenditures in AI capabilities and infrastructure upgrades.
  • American Manufacturing: Bolstering domestic production for mainframe and quantum computers.
  • IBM Research and Development: Expanded R&D initiatives to remain at the forefront of innovation.

This comprehensive strategy reaffirms IBM’s commitment to preserving
American manufacturing
leadership in critical technology domains. By focusing on these key areas, IBM aspires to propel innovation, enhance productivity, and create new avenues for growth.

US Mainframe Computers Expansion

A notable part of the investment centers on enhancing
IBM mainframes
made in the US. These systems facilitate approximately 70% of global transactions, underscoring their pivotal role in powering worldwide commerce.
